If C, F and K are the temperature on Celsius, Fahrenheit and Kelvin scale, `DeltaC,DeltaF and DeltaK` are the change in temperature in celsium, Fahrenheit and Kelvin scale, respectively, the correct relation among the following is:-

A

`(C)/(5)=(F)/(9)=(K-273)/(5)`

B

`(DeltaC)/(5)=(DeltaF)/(9)=(DeltaK)/(5)`

C

`(DeltaC)/(5)=(DeltaF-32)/(9)=(DeltaK-273)/(5)`

D

`(C)/(5)=(F)/(9)=(K)/(5)`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
B
